Output ebd84918892ab5ed408ffc014607f04d55f235fb0a3c44dccbfee142a69fd81d:4
- value
- 21065
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d7b21baf18059072a57e94a50f37980e9e1ffe0a OP_EQUAL
- address
- 3MMWZxWSkPA761BQ9Vg2p2Hd8N6rtMKCWZ
- transaction
- ebd84918892ab5ed408ffc014607f04d55f235fb0a3c44dccbfee142a69fd81d
- confirmations
- 279572
- spent
- true